Possibility to migrate in CBSE Board to study Intermediate for 10th Nagaland Board student?


Respected Sir/Madam, I am studying in 10th standard from Nagaland Board. I want to change my Board to CBSE for Intermediate course. So, is it possible for me to change my Board to CBSE? Please help me to know about this immediately.

It is quite possible.

All you need to do is to get a migration certificate.

Since you are changing the board, you need to get it counter signed by the District Education Officer (DEO) of your place and you will be given the admission if there are vacancies.

You can get admission surely in your choice of school and board if you have got the marks to clear the cut off for admission. Admission will be on merit which will be decided based on your class 10th marks in board exams.

Just make sure you have got migration certificate and TC from your previous school. If you have all the required documents, then no need to worry about the migration process.
